What is the relationship between thickness and the breaking weight?

There is a direct relationship between thickness and breaking weight in materials like ropes or cables. Thicker ropes tend to have a higher breaking weight capacity compared to thinner ropes due to the increased cross-sectional area that can withstand higher forces before breaking.

How does change in the thickness of lens change the focal length of lens?

Increasing the thickness of the lens generally decreases the focal length, while decreasing the thickness increases the focal length. This is due to the way light rays bend and converge or diverge as they pass through different thicknesses of the lens. The relationship between lens thickness and focal length is determined by the lens's refractive index and curvature.


What is the relationship between the number of craters and the thickness of a planet's atmosphere?

The thinner the atmosphere, the more craters the planet has. Planets with thicker atmospheres burn up most asteroids before they hit the ground.
